  • In today's video I'm going to teach all of you guys phrasal verbs about socializing.

  • And one of the most important phrasal verbs about socializing is hang out.

  • What does 'to hang out' mean?

  • To hang out means to spend a lot of time in a place or  with someone.

  • What does the phrasal verb "meet  up" mean?

  • That means that I'm going to see them at a specific time or location.
